Luxury Redefined: Wellbeing Becomes the New Grammar of Success
•The traditional markers of business success, like long hours and constant travel, are shifting as the burden of overwork becomes undeniable.
•WHO and ILO reported that working 55+ hours/week significantly increases the risk of stroke and heart disease, highlighting health consequences of sustained overwork.
•Sleep deprivation impacts judgment, concentration, and risk assessment, crucial for senior roles where decisions have significant outcomes.
•The global wellness economy, valued at over $1.8 trillion, is fueled by high-responsibility professionals investing in services to preserve cognitive function and decision-making abilities.
•Wellness retreats like Dharana at Shillim and Ananda in the Himalayas offer medical assessments and recovery protocols for executives facing sustained pressure.
